Description Bank Loan Administration is responsible for trade
instruction capture, settlements, and lifecycle events for bank
loan assets under Fund Services. The team partners with various
internal and external parties, including but not limited to, fund
accounting, client services, fund managers, as well as agent banks.
As an Associate I within the Bank Loan Administration team, you
will play a crucial role in managing the trade instruction capture,
settlements, and lifecycle events for bank loan assets within our
Fund Services division. You will work closely with a network of
internal and external partners, including fund accounting, client
services, fund managers, and agent banks, to ensure seamless
operations and exceptional client service. Job responsibilities:
Understand of all aspects of loan or deal administration functions
(including all aspects of funding). Be responsible for the bank
loan life cycle events including paydown, drawdown, interest rate
resets, payment-in-kind interest calculations, delayed compensation
accruals / calculations and trade settlements Develop a thorough
